M350 case, 2GB DDR2 667 SODIMM and 80W AC Universal Adapter were from www.mini-itx.com. D945GSEJT motherboard was from www.pc-stop.co.uk and I bought a 2.5" Seagate Momentus 500Gb 7200rpm HDD from www.novatech.co.uk. Total cost was around £260.
I will add another HDD and I'll need to get the extra mounting bracket from mini-itx. I'm now just waiting for the USB keyboard to arrive before I can start getting it up and running. I did decide to go for an external USB DVDrom too as I thought it could be used for ripping CDs or DVDs straight to the unit. This DIY PC will be always on and connected directly to my router.
